做建站这行十几年,我见多了那种“大干快上”最后变成“大坑慢填”的项目。老板拍脑袋定个上线日期,开发在那儿熬夜秃头,设计在那儿改稿改到怀疑人生,最后上线一塌糊涂,全是Bug。你说这图啥?
很多老板问,网站建设项目如何敏捷,是不是就是天天开会、天天改需求?扯淡。敏捷不是混乱,是有序地瞎折腾,哦不,是有序地迭代。
咱先说个真事儿。前阵子有个做本地餐饮连锁的客户,非要搞个高大上的会员系统,还要搞什么大数据画像。我劝他别急,先上个简单的点餐小程序,跑通流程再说。他不听,觉得这样不够“互联网思维”。结果呢?开发搞了三个月,上线第一天服务器崩了,因为并发量没测准。后来咋办?硬着头皮砍功能,把那些花里胡哨的动画全去了,只留核心下单功能。这才算活下来。
你看,这就是反面教材。那啥叫真正的敏捷?
第一,别总想着憋个大招。
很多项目死在“完美主义”上。总觉得第一版就得是最终版,这不可能。网站建设项目如何敏捷?答案是:小步快跑。你把一个大项目拆成十个小板块。先做最核心的,比如展示和联系功能。上线,看数据,听反馈。如果没人用,你赶紧改,成本极低。如果用了,你再加购物车,再加支付。这样你每一步都踩在实地上,而不是在半空中瞎跳。
第二,别把需求写进合同里锁死。
以前我们写需求文档,能写几十页,结果开发一看,客户一看,都懵了。敏捷模式下,需求得是活的。你要跟客户说清楚,咱们先做MVP(最小可行性产品)。啥叫MVP?就是能用的最低配置。比如做个企业官网,先有首页、关于我们、产品展示。这就够了。别一上来就要什么动态特效、3D展示,那些都是锦上添花,不是雪中送炭。
我有个做机械设备的客户,一开始非要搞个VR看厂。我说你先把产品参数表做准确,让客户能搜到。他半信半疑做了。结果发现,客户最关心的是参数对比和售后电话。那个VR页面访问量几乎为零。你看,这就是敏捷带来的红利,帮你省下了十几万冤枉钱。
第三,沟通要勤,但要有效。
别搞那种一周一次的例会,太慢了。每天站会,十分钟,每人说说昨天干了啥,今天打算干啥,有没有遇到啥拦路虎。这就够了。作为建站从业者,我最烦那种闷头写代码的程序员,也不喜欢那种天天改需求的销售。你得把这两拨人捏在一起。
还有,测试要前置。别等开发完了再找测试。开发写完一个模块,测试马上介入。这样Bug发现得早,修起来便宜。要是等全做完了再测,那改起来就是推倒重来,心态崩了不说,工期也延误了。
最后,心态要稳。
敏捷意味着变化。今天定的需求,明天可能就不要了。这很正常。你要接受这种不确定性。网站建设项目如何敏捷?其实就是接受变化,拥抱变化,然后在变化中找到最优解。
别总想着一次性搞定所有事。那是神话,不是现实。咱们普通人,脚踏实地,一步一步来,反而走得更快。
记住,上线不是结束,只是开始。真正的价值,是在上线后的每一次迭代中产生的。别怕慢,怕的是方向错了还跑得飞快。
希望这点经验,能帮你在下一个项目中少踩点坑。毕竟,咱们都是靠手艺吃饭的,实实在在解决问题,比啥都强。